Responsibilities

  • Ensure the safe and efficient operation of the manufacturing plant refrigeration system, Boiler System, Air Compressors and Hot Water System.
  • Perform required daily preventative maintenance tasks, inspections, testing, troubleshooting and repairs of the plant refrigeration, boiler, air compressor and hot water equipment along with its components.
  • Assure that all safety precautions and health hazards with ammonia are followed per Tyson requirements.
  • Ensure compliance with state, federal and local agencies, including but not limited to OSHA and the EPA.
  • Maintain, inspect, troubleshoot and repair the following: HOWDEN, SULLAIR, & MYCOM Ammonia Compressors, condensers, valve stations.
  • Maintain, inspect, troubleshoot and repair Heat exchangers, pump packages, liquid ammonia pumps.
  • Maintain, inspect, troubleshoot and repair Air units, refrigeration PLC and all control components.
  • Maintain, inspect, troubleshoot and repair Boilers.
  • Maintain, inspect, troubleshoot and repair Air Compressors.
  • Maintain, inspect, troubleshoot and repair Hot Water System.
  • Maintain these components in the best operating condition to provide adequate temperatures required by Food Industry Standards.
